サポート » プラグイン » Widgetで複数のRSSを使うとエラーになる

  • 解決済 boyaji

    (@boyaji)


    マルチサイトを構築して、トップ画面のサイドバーに自分が運営する3つのブログ(これもWordPressで他サーバーで運用)の最新の記事を「RSS」を使って表示させようとしました。

    1件目は問題なく設定できますが、2件目以降は

    「RSS エラー: WP HTTP Error: リダイレクトが多すぎます。」

    と表示されます。
    解決方法はありますか?
    書籍ではマルチサイト内のRSSを表示させている例がありました。やはり同一マルチサイト内のブログでないとマズイのでしょうか?

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ック投稿者 boyaji

    (@boyaji)

    WordPress3.1.3jaでマルチサイトを構築してWidgetの「RSS」を複数個使った場合、3.2jaのようなエラーは発生しません。チャンと複数個分サイドバーに表示されます。

    3.2jaのWidgetの問題なのでしょうか?

    WordPress3.2+BuddyPress1.2.9で仮の検証サイトを作っていましたので、そちらで自分のサイトのブログのRSSとこの日本フォーラムのRSS(=ja.forums.wordpress.org/rss)の2つで試してみましたが、正常に表示されました。

    BuddyPress 1.2.9を入れているという違いはあると思いますが、RSS ウィジェットはBPに左右されるものではありませんので、boyajiさんの環境を含めた何かが影響しているのだと思います。

    RSS エラー: WP HTTP Error: リダイレクトが多すぎます。

    以外のエラーメッセージなどはありませんか?

    WP3.2での現象なので、できたらPHPやMySQLなどの情報も書かれると手がかりになるかもしれません。

    トピック投稿者 boyaji

    (@boyaji)

    chestnut_jp様

    2つの異なるサーバーで運用している自分のブログ情報を、lolipopサーバーで運用するブログのサイドバーに最近の記事5件分を表示させるのが目的です。
    WordPress3.2および3.2.1usを自動インストールした環境で試してみました。
    PHPはVer.5.2、MYSQLはVer5.0の環境です。
    1件目の設定では問題ないのですが、2件目の設定を行い保存するとエラーが発生します。
    なお、いずれの場合も「RSSエラー: WP HTTP Error: リダイレクトが多すぎます。」以外のエラーメッセ-は表示されません。
    ちなみにRSSを取得するURLに
     「http://ドメイン名/フォルダ名/wp-rss.php」
    「http://ドメイン名/フォルダ名/?feed=rss」
    「http://ドメイン名/フォルダ名/?feed=atom」
    「http://ドメイン名/フォルダ名/?feed=rss2」
    のいずれかを指定して確かめましたが2件目でエラーが発生します。

    参考までに、同じPHP/MYSQLの環境下でWordPress3.1.4の環境でテストしましたがこちらはエラーが発生することなく2つとも設定ができサイドバーに表示されます。

    LOLIPOPのサポートにも問い合わせしましたが、WordPress3.2の問題ではないかとの解答でした。
    もう一つPHPVer.5.3を使う必要があるのかもしれませんが、こちらはまだ確かめていません。
    現在の状況を報告します。

    トピック投稿者 boyaji

    (@boyaji)

    結果報告です。

    PHPVer5.3に設定したらエラーは発生せず、複数個のRSSをサイドバーに表示することができました。
    やはりPHPバージョンの問題でWordPressの問題ではないようです。

4件の返信を表示中 - 1 - 4件目 (全4件中)
  • トピック「Widgetで複数のRSSを使うとエラーになる」には新たに返信することはできません。